HP Small Form Factor Hard Drive Blank Kit is an accessory designed to fill unused hard drive bays in compatible HP small form factor systems. It provides a physical cover that helps maintain internal airflow patterns, prevents dust ingress, and protects bay connectors and surrounding components when drives are removed or slots remain empty. The product is supplied as a ready-to-fit blank for service and maintenance tasks in compact desktop or small workstation configurations.
The blank kit preserves chassis airflow and contributes to predictable cooling by closing open drive slots, which reduces turbulence and helps maintain system thermal balance. It protects internal connectors and drive bay interiors from dust and accidental contact during maintenance or transport. The accessory is lightweight and designed for straightforward installation and removal without requiring modification of the system chassis.
Power down the system and disconnect power before installing the blank kit. Open the chassis following the manufacturer service instructions, locate the empty drive bay, and align the blank with the bay opening. Secure the blank in place according to the bay’s mounting method—either snap it into the retaining clips or fasten it with the appropriate screw. Close the chassis and reconnect power. For removal, reverse the procedure and handle internal components with antistatic precautions.
Use this blank kit in maintenance procedures where drive bays remain unused to maintain airflow and protect internal components; verify compatibility with your HP small form factor model before installation and follow antistatic and safety guidelines when accessing the chassis.
